Want To Get Pregnant or Avoid Making A Baby?

Want to either GET pregnant or AVOID pregnancy? These facts about your menstrual cycle + fertility will help you! Did you know… 🩸A normal or healthy menstrual cycle is clinically defined as a cycle lasting anywhere between 21 and 35 days. A recent study of 98,903 women showed that 95% of women have cycles between […]

4 Things That Make Your Period More Painful

Here are a few things that make your period more painful: Poor sleep.  Sleep is a backbone to optimal health and if we aren’t giving your body the rest it deserves it can’t do what it needs to do while we sleep.  Poor sleep also increases stress which increases inflammation which increases period pain. What Does Your Period Blood Mean?

Ever wonder why your period blood looks different?  Here is a breakdown of what the colors mean.   Red.  This is your typical, normal period blood.  It also means your flow is healthy.   Deep Red.  This can signify old blood and can come at the beginning or end of your period.   Pink.  This might […]
